April 2--A Kansas woman pleaded guilty but mentally ill
today to claiming she was a girl missing since 1986, a hoax that
crushed the child's hopeful parents last summer.

A Boone County, Indiana, judge sentenced Donna Walker to 18
months in prison under a plea deal. Under the terms of the deal,
she could return to Kansas to serve probation.

The 36-year-old Walker was also ordered to comply with any
mental health treatment recommended by probation officials and have
no contact with the family of Shannon Sherrill.

Walker didn't speak in court or to reporters after the hearing.

Shannon Sherrill's mother, Dorothy, testified that the hoax tore
her family apart.

Shannon was six when she vanished while playing hide-and-seek at
her mother's home in Thorntown, about 30 miles northwest of
Indianapolis.
